Maccabi Haifa coach excited after securing title: "We broke glass ceilings, not sure it will come back" • On reports that he will move to Red Star Belgrade: "Right now what is needed is to celebrate. What characterizes this group is character."


Maccabi Haifa won its 15th championship in its history and third in a row, after defeating Maccabi Netanya 1-5, in a game that sealed a great season for the Greens.

The team's coach Barak Bachar said: "This season was very long, we could have finished it before. The farther it goes, the sweeter, an exciting and exhausting time, lots of thoughts and feelings. Thinking ahead on the one hand and on the other hand don't want to get in trouble and end it. It characterizes the players and the club the way we did it. Beyond the Red Planet? What needs to be done right now is to celebrate. We finished three years here with all the goals and qualifying for the Champions League. We broke a glass ceiling. What characterizes the group is character. This team has courage, especially in the second part of the season. I didn't expect such a 1-5 result."

Behar with Charon Sherry, Photo: Alan Shaver

The Green coach added: "According to the results, this is one of Maccabi Haifa's greatest seasons ever. A third championship and the Champions League is history. Not sure it will be, it's very difficult to qualify for the championship and win the championship after that. There are many moments when you think it will escape, but the victory in Ashdod was the point we knew we would win. We got the confidence in this place, it was the most significant. There is an amazing envelope here - the management, the staff. Amazing energies. When I was in Kiryat Shmona I was everything, today there are things I don't even convey. They all do an amazing job. It's fun to be a part of it."

Behar celebrates with the actors, photo: Alan Shaver

On the news of Red Star mid-season: "There was a lot of pressure. As soon as there were poor results, I knew the pressure would be on me. I was very open with the players. I said it could have been the 'last dance'. Some of the players may not be here next year either. It's also for me and the team to work harder, it's a big responsibility. If I'm here next season? I will say soon. We'll get it out in an orderly manner."

League Chairman Erez Kalfon congratulated the Greens at the end of the game: "Congratulations to Maccabi Haifa Football Club for a third consecutive championship and 15th in the club's history, your new star shines and shines and emphasizes the greatness of the club and its place in the history of football in Israel. I would like to congratulate club president Yankele Shahar, coach Barak Bachar and his staff, players, club employees and dedicated fans on another season full of records and achievements. Winning a third consecutive title in a season in which you play in the group stage of the Champions League is something extraordinary that has not yet happened in Israeli football, and for that you deserve all the praise."
